Causes of gastrointestinal diseases are varied and can involve inflammatory processes, functional disorders, infections, genetic factors, or structural changes. Because manifestations can differ widely from one condition to another, understanding the general categories can help readers frame questions for clinicians and researchers who study gastrointestinal diseases.
